Witness first hand the most amazing wildlife spectacle in Africa at the Mara River, the most famous legendary wildebeest crossing, a dramatic event, featured in countless wildlife documentaries. One of Tanzania’s best kept secrets is the fact that nearly half of the Mara River is situated in the northern Serengeti versus the Masai Mara’s segment in Kenya. While there are hordes of vehicles just a few miles upriver in the Masai Mara, the Serengeti side is virtually devoid of tourists.
